Fictional worked example

AI works, capacity is available, but the answer depends on broader priorities

A 120-FTE commercial-operations function has released a clearly identifiable block of capacity after eight months of AI-enabled work. Management proposes removing 20 FTE next quarter. The Stress Test supports removal of 8 FTE now, while the remaining 12 FTE require a broader enterprise allocation choice.

The capacity question is resolved. The remaining allocation choice is not.

Evidence behind the case

The operating case is strong. The unresolved issue is how to use part of the released capacity.

Observed evidence

  • Net human workload is 18% lower after exceptions, review, controls and new AI-governance work are included.
  • Workload and role redesign identify an addressable block equivalent to approximately 22 FTE.
  • Peak quarter-end and major-bid support requirements are already reflected in the retained model.
  • Service levels, proposal turnaround and data quality have remained within target for eight months.
  • The retained team preserves the specialist pricing, bid and account support skills required for non-standard work.
  • Approximately 20 FTE are available for choice, with a further 2 FTE retained as operating headroom.
  • Equivalent commercial-operations capacity could be rebuilt in approximately three months.

Comparable economics for the live choice

8-FTE resolved tranche annual saving ≈ £0.76m
Remove remaining 12: 24-month net benefit ≈ £2.04m
Redeploy 12: 24-month incremental net value ≈ £1.7m to £2.9m
6/6 package: 24-month net value ≈ £1.9m to £2.4m

What keeps the 12-FTE choice open

  • Commercial conversion varies across a tested range.
  • The board has a binding enterprise cost-reduction objective.
  • Equivalent savings can be found elsewhere, but only by displacing or deferring other commitments.
  • The current customer-expansion window has timing value.
  • Leadership's tolerance for downside risk affects which package is preferred.

The four questions

The first three questions resolve capacity. Q4 splits the outcome by tranche.

How much human work is actually no longer required?

Supported

After exceptions, controls, human review and new AI-governance work are included, net human workload is approximately 18% lower. The reduction has persisted for eight months.

The case establishes a real decline in required human work.

Is released capacity structurally addressable?

Supported

Released time is concentrated in recurring reporting, CRM administration and standard proposal-preparation work. Role redesign converts those gains into an identifiable block of approximately 22 FTE-equivalent.

Approximately 22 FTE-equivalent is structurally addressable.

What capacity must remain to protect performance, coverage, skills and resilience?

20 FTE available

The retained model protects quarter-end peaks, major-bid support, specialist pricing, non-standard proposal work, account escalation and operating resilience. Approximately 2 FTE of additional headroom is retained within the 22-FTE block.

20 FTE are genuinely available for choice. The capacity question is resolved.

Is the proposed reduction, at this amount and timing, economically better than the credible alternatives?

Mixed tranche outcome

Eight FTE have no credible permanent competing use and can be removed. For the remaining 12 FTE, Finance compares the live packages over the same 24-month horizon using incremental economics and explicit uncertainty.

12-FTE package A

Remove all 12

≈ £2.04m 24-month net benefit

This option produces relatively certain savings beginning next quarter and adds approximately £1.14m of annualised run-rate saving toward the board cost-reduction target.

Stronger when near-term savings and the cost target dominate.
12-FTE package B

Redeploy all 12 to customer expansion

≈ £1.7m to £2.9m 24-month incremental net value

The central case is economically stronger than removal, while the downside case is weaker. The growth option has credible upside without being treated as a guaranteed return.

Stronger when growth value and the current opportunity window dominate.
12-FTE package C

Redeploy 6 and remove 6

≈ £1.9m to £2.4m 24-month net value

This package reduces growth exposure while preserving part of the cost reduction. It is credible, but does not dominate the other two decision-ready packages.

Lower-risk mixed package, not a mechanically correct compromise.
12-FTE package D

Remove 12 now and rebuild later if needed

Immediate cost protection · ≈ 3-month rebuild time

This protects the cost target but adds rebuild cost, onboarding friction and the risk of missing the current customer-expansion window.

Feasible, but timing and reversibility reduce its appeal.
12-FTE package E

Retain 12 without committing them to a defined use

Maximum optionality · full continuing employment cost

This captures neither the cost saving nor the growth programme value. On the current evidence it is the weakest package.

Weakest current option.
Remove the resolved 8-FTE tranche now. For the remaining 12 FTE, removal, redeployment and a 6/6 package remain competitive after comparable analysis. The preferred package depends on broader enterprise priorities, timing and risk.

Stress Test conclusion

Approve removal of 8 FTE now. Move the remaining 12 FTE to a broader resource-allocation decision.

The Stress Test has resolved the capacity question and part of the structural decision. It does not manufacture a winner where several adequately evidenced packages remain competitive.

Report the outcome by tranche. The 8-FTE tranche has Status 01. The remaining 12 FTE have Status 04.

What leadership needs next

The remaining 12 FTE are an allocation choice, not an evidence gap.

What could shift the ranking

  • Growth performance moving toward the downside or upside end of the tested range.
  • Higher or lower retraining and programme-support cost.
  • The current customer-expansion window becoming more or less valuable.
  • Changes in the cost or speed of rebuilding commercial capability later.
  • The first 6 redeployed FTE proving or weakening the commercial thesis.

Enterprise questions leadership must answer

  • Is the current cost target the binding constraint?
  • If growth capacity is protected here, what gives way elsewhere?
  • How much downside risk is acceptable for the growth opportunity?
  • Can the remaining cost target be met elsewhere at lower opportunity cost?
  • Is the 6/6 package a useful risk trade-off or a weak compromise?

What this example shows

Capacity can be available and the alternatives can be comparable without producing one mechanically correct answer.

AI productivity is real net human work falls released capacity is structurally addressable operating requirements are protected 20 FTE become available for choice 8 FTE have no credible permanent competing use 12 FTE have several comparable uses the decision crosses into resource allocation

The Stress Test has narrowed the decision enough for leadership to choose which enterprise objective to protect and what gives way elsewhere.
